Lagos DSVA & Ikeja NBA Embark On SGBV Advocacy Campaign

Posted on June 19, 2023

 

The Lagos State Domestic and Sexual Violence Agency (DSVA)  and the Nigeria Bar Association, Ikeja Branch, have collaborated to sensitise residents of Ogba and Ikeja on Sexual and Gender-Based Violence (SGBV) in commemoration of the Ikeja Branch Law Week 2023, themed “The Nigerian Lawyer: Earning Wealth And Keeping Fit In Challenging Times”.

Speaking at the event on Friday, the Executive Secretary of DSVA, Titilola Vivour-Adeniyi, said the collaboration with the Nigeria Bar Association was a good development as it has become crucial for all hands to be on deck with the increase in SGBV cases and other forms of abuse in the State.

She explained that the awareness campaign, tagged: “Together We Can End Domestic And Sexual Violence”, was aimed at sensitising the public on the menace of Sexual and Domestic Violence, the reporting and referral pathways, as well as encouraging citizens to take action by breaking the culture of silence and reporting cases to the Agency.

While maintaining that the rise in issues relating to SGBV connotes that victims and survivors are speaking up, Vivour-Adeniyi called on all and sundry to ensure that the awareness of all forms of violence should be intensified among the general public.

Chairman of NBA Ikeja Branch, Seyi Olawumi Esq, who was represented by the Chairman, Planning Committee, NBA, Ikeja Law Week 2023,  Olatunde Adejuyigbe (SAN) said the NBA has set aside the day to support the State Government and the Lagos DSVA in its resolve to end the SGBV menace in the State.

Residents of Ogba and Ikeja where the campaign was held lauded the efforts of the team and were receptive to the initiative as it allowed them to share their experiences and concerns on issues relating to SGBV as well as obtain a direct and immediate response and legal advice on pertinent issues.
